Understanding the Growing Concern of RAV4 Electrical Issues

In recent years, drivers have reported a variety of RAV4 electrical issues, particularly in newer models like the 2022 Toyota RAV4.

While Toyota has long been recognized for its reliability and innovation, even the most dependable vehicles can experience unexpected electrical or infotainment challenges. One of the most commonly discussed problems among RAV4 owners involves the infotainment system suddenly freezing, rebooting, or displaying a blank screen. These symptoms point toward what many call a Toyota infotainment failure, an issue that can range from minor software hiccups to full-on hardware malfunctions.

When Your RAV4 Screen Stops Working

The RAV4 screen not working issue typically appears without warning. Owners have described instances where the display goes black while driving, fails to respond to touch inputs, or repeatedly restarts itself. Some have even noticed issues syncing Bluetooth or accessing navigation and audio features.

The causes can vary:

Possible Cause

Description

Severity

Software Glitch

The infotainment software may need an update or reset.

Low

Loose Wiring or Connection

Internal connectors behind the display can come loose due to vibration.

Moderate

Fuse or Power Supply Issue

A blown fuse can interrupt power to the head unit.

Low

Hardware Failure

A failed circuit board or display unit may require replacement.

High

Battery or Alternator Problems

Inconsistent voltage can cause system resets or screen flickering.

Moderate

In many cases, the root of Toyota infotainment failure lies in the communication between multiple vehicle modules. When one component, such as the audio head unit or control interface, fails to communicate correctly, the entire infotainment system can shut down.

Approximate Cost to Fix or Diagnose RAV4 Electrical Issues

If your RAV4 screen is not working, costs can vary widely depending on whether the issue is software- or hardware-related.

Type of Repair

Estimated Cost (Out-of-Warranty)

Time Required

Software update or reset

$100 - $250

1-2 hours

Fuse or wiring repair

$150 - $300

2-3 hours

Head unit replacement

$1,200 - $2,500

4-6 hours

Battery or alternator replacement

$200 - $800

1-3 hours

Prevention and Maintenance Tips for Toyota Infotainment Failure

While some electrical problems occur without warning, you can minimize risk by following a few maintenance best practices:

  1. Regularly update your infotainment software. Toyota releases periodic updates to fix bugs and improve stability.
  2. Avoid jump-starting with low-quality cables. Voltage spikes can damage sensitive electronics.
  3. Inspect battery health annually. A weak battery can cause display or connectivity issues.
  4. Keep the cabin dry and clean. Moisture can seep into wiring or connectors, leading to corrosion.
  5. Perform periodic system resets. Holding down the power and volume buttons can reboot the system safely.

Following these steps not only reduces the likelihood of a RAV4 electrical issue but also helps maintain system performance over time.

Should You Be Concerned About RAV4 Infotainment Problems?

For most owners, infotainment glitches are frustrating but not dangerous. However, when these issues interfere with critical driving functions like navigation or rear-view cameras, they become a safety concern.

Toyota has addressed some of these issues through Technical Service Bulletins (TSBs) and software updates. If your RAV4 screen is not working, it is worth visiting your dealership to see if your VIN qualifies for any updates or recalls.

RAV4 Electrical Issues and Toyota Infotainment Failure: Frequently Asked Questions

What causes my 2022 RAV4 screen to go black?

This can be caused by a software glitch, blown fuse, or an internal wiring issue. Sometimes, a hard reset or software update can fix it.

Is Toyota aware of infotainment issues in the RAV4?

Yes. Toyota has issued service bulletins addressing certain infotainment malfunctions, particularly for the 2022 model year.

Can I fix a RAV4 infotainment failure myself?

Minor software resets or battery checks can be done at home, but internal wiring or hardware replacements should be handled by a certified technician.
